Amazing Things Kobe Bryant Did: A Verified Career Breakdown

Career Overview and Context

Kobe Bryant reshaped modern basketball through a 20-season NBA career entirely with the Los Angeles Lakers. From drafting directly from high school to becoming one of the most decorated players in league history, Bryant combined extreme skill, competitive intensity, and meticulous preparation. This profile focuses on verifiable achievements and the lasting structure of his game, offering a durable reference for understanding what made his career remarkable and how its pieces remain useful references for players and fans.

Notable On-Court Achievements

On the court, Bryant delivered a combination of scoring, leadership, and clutch performance seldom seen together. He became one of the top scorers in NBA history, an 18-time All-Star, and an Olympic champion who helped define the sport globally. His work influenced both team success and individual accolades, earning him deep respect among peers, media, and coaching staffs. Below is a concise breakdown of key career metrics and honors that capture the scale of his accomplishments.

Attribute Verified Detail Source Type
NBA Championships 5 (2000, 2001, 2002, 2009, 2010) NBA Official Records
NBA Finals MVP Awards 2 (2009, 2010) NBA Official Records
NBA Regular Season MVPs 1 (2008) NBA Official Records
All-Star Appearances 18 NBA Official Records
All-NBA First Team Selections 11 NBA Official Records
Career Points per Game 25.0 NBA Official Statistics
Total Career Points 33,643 NBA Official Statistics

Signature Playing Style and Skills

Bryant’s game was defined by a complete skill set that allowed him to impact any situation. He combined footwork, ball-handling, and shooting range that stretched defenses, creating opportunities with or without the ball. His famously competitive nature drove countless hours of solitary work, often seen practicing at night when few others remained. This section explores the technical components of his style and how they contributed to his sustained excellence across two decades.

Offensive Arsenal and Scoring Techniques

On offense, Bryant leveraged a sophisticated mix of moves, including a reliable jump shot, precise fadeaways, and crafty post work. He studied defenders to identify tendencies and adjust his attacking angles. His capacity to create separation using screens and quick changes of direction made him dangerous even late in games. Coaches and players routinely noted his willingness to run difficult shots while remaining accountable when plays did not go as intended.

Defensive Impact and Two-Way Influence

Defensively, Bryant was recognized for his lateral quickness, anticipation, and willingness to guard multiple positions. He frequently took on the opponent’s primary scorer, aiming to disrupt rhythm and force difficult decisions. His efforts were not only about steals and blocks but also about shaping how opponents approached sets when he was on the floor, a sign of his broader defensive value beyond traditional box-score stats.

Leadership and Competitive Culture

Beyond individual statistics, Bryant influenced team environments through demanding standards and clear expectations. He often mentored younger players, emphasizing practice habits, film study, and preparation. His presence in the locker room could elevate focus, yet it also required teammates to match his commitment. This dynamic contributed to sustained excellence in the Lakers organization and established a culture that many later programs sought to emulate.

Global Impact and Off-Court Contributions

Bryant’s influence extended well beyond the floor, including storytelling, business ventures, and community work. He won an Academy Award for animation, launched youth basketball initiatives, and invested in emerging companies, demonstrating a drive that paralleled his athletic competitiveness. Though some ventures succeeded and others did not, his efforts to build programs and inspire broader audiences reflect a career that intentionally shaped culture beyond stats alone.
